THE STATE LOAN-OFFICE NOTES (DARLEHNSKASSENSCHEINE). 1914 – 1918.

Darlehnskassenscheine were covered not by gold, but by industrial and agricultural goods.

Material: Paper
Denomination: 1 Mark
Year: 1914
Description: Face side: On the background there is an ornamental vignette, on its left and right sides – denomination 1 MARK. Beneath it – issuer information. Over it there are gothic inscriptions in 4 lines: DARLEHNSKASSENSCHEIN / EIN MARK / BERLIN, DEN 12. AUGUST 1914 / REICHSSCHULDENVERWALTUNG. Beneath it – signatures. In the right upper corner – there is red serial number. In the left bottom corner – relief stamping of Reichsschuldenverwaltung, in the right bottom corner – red stamping of Reichsschuldenverwaltung.
Back side: In the center of the background – coat of arms of German Empire and ornamental pattern, to the left and to the right – denomination 1. Semicircular inscriptions – DARLEHNSKASSENSCHEIN (above), EIN MARK (beneath). To the left and to the right – denomination: 1 MARK 1. Background with ornament: 1 MARK.
Issued in 12.08.1914. Dimensions: 95 õ 60 mm. Watermark: 'geometrical ornament'. The predominant color is green.
6 digit serial number 421 ∙ 333324. The series is designated by 3 figures, all signs of serial number have the identical size.
There are:
1. One red stamping, obverse color is light-green. Series 1 – 239.
2. One red stamping, obverse color is dark-green. Series 695 – 850.
3. Banknotes were spent from 1917. Ornamented. One red stamping. Series 137 – 144, 241 – 718, 839 – 970.
3. Banknotes were spent from 1920. Ornamented. One blue stamping. Series 1 – 120.

Material: Paper
Denomination: 2 Mark
Year: 1914
Description: Face side: On the background there is an ornamental vignette, on its left and right sides – denomination 2 / MARK. Beneath it – issuer information. Over it there are gothic inscriptions in 4 lines: DARLEHNSKASSENSCHEIN / ZWEI MARK / BERLIN, DEN 12. AUGUST 1914 / REICHSSCHULDENVERWALTUNG. Beneath it – signatures. In the right upper corner – there is red serial number. In the left bottom corner – relief stamping of Reichsschuldenverwaltung, in the right bottom corner – red stamping of Reichsschuldenverwaltung.
Back side: In the center of the background – coat of arms of German Empire and ornamental pattern, to the left and to the right – denomination 2. Semicircular inscriptions – DARLEHNSKASSENSCHEIN (above), EIN MARK (beneath). To the left and to the right – denomination: 2 MARK. Background with ornament: 2 MARK in vignette.
Issued in 12.08.1914. Dimensions: 112 õ 70 mm. Watermark: 'geometrical ornament'. The predominant color is red.
6 digit serial number 445 ∙ 262280. The series is designated by 3 figures, all signs of serial number have the identical size.
There are:
1. One red stamping. Series 1 – 180, 476 – 615.
2. Ornamented. One red stamping. Series 175 – 514, 556 – 695.
3. Ornamented. One blue stamping. Series 1 – 120.

Material: Paper
Denomination: 5 Mark
Year: 1914
Description: Face side: On the background there is an ornamental vignette, on its left and right sides – denomination FÜNF. In the center of the vignette – coat of arms of German Empire. Over it there are gothic inscriptions in 4 lines: DARLEHNSKASSENSCHEIN / FÜNF MARK / BERLIN, DEN 5. AUGUST 1914 / REICHSSCHULDENVERWALTUNG. Beneath it – signatures and issuer information.
Back side: In the center – crown, sceptre and sword and two stamping of Reichsschuldenverwaltung, above – denomination 5. To the left and too the right in oval vignette – woman’s head (allegory of Germany). Over the crown – gothic inscription in 2 lines: DARLEHNSKASSENSCHEIN / FÜNF MARK. In the right upper and left bottom corners – there is serial number. Background with microtext: DARLEHNSKASSENSCHEIN / FÜNF MARK.
Issued in 05.08.1914. Dimensions: 126 õ 80 mm. Watermark: 'geometrical ornament'. The predominant colors: olive (obverse) and blue (reverse).
8 digit serial number J ∙ 12100750, brown color. The series is designated by 1 letter, all signs of serial number have the identical size.
There are:
1. 6 digit serial. Series A – Z.
2. 7 digit serial. Series A – Z.
3. 8 digit serial. Series A – Z.

Material: Paper
Denomination: 5 Mark
Year: 1917
Description: Face side: There is ornamented rectangle, divided on two parts. In the left part – woman’s head in oval vignette, beneath – denomination 5. In the left upper corner – coat of arms of German Empire, beneath – gothic inscriptions in 4 lines: DARLEHNSKASSENSCHEIN / FÜNF MARK / BERLIN, DEN 1. AUGUST 1917 / REICHSSCHULDENVERWALTUNG. Beneath it – signatures and issuer information.
Back side: In the center of ornamented background – crown with oak leaves. Over it – black inscription in 2 lines: DARLEHNSKASSENSCHEIN / FÜNF MARK. To the left and to the right – stamping of Reichsschuldenverwaltung, beneath – denomination 5. In the right upper and left bottom corners – there is serial number.
Issued in 01.08.1917. Dimensions: 126 õ 80 mm. The predominant color is blue-green.
7 digit serial number U ∙ 5046720, red color. The series is designated by 1 letter, all signs of serial number have the identical size.
There are:
1. 7 digit serial. Series A – Z.
2. 8 digit serial. Series A – Z.

Material: Paper
Denomination: 20 Mark
Year: 1914
Description: Face side: In the center of ornamented background – rhombus, in its left and right corners – denomination 20 in vignette. Within the rhombus there are crown, sceptre and sword, beneath – oak leaves. Over it – gothic inscription in 4 lines: DARLEHNSKASSENSCHEIN / ZWANZIG MARK / BERLIN, DEN 5. AUGUST 1914 / REICHSSCHULDENVERWALTUNG. Beneath it – signatures and issuer information.
Back side: In the center – coat of arms of German Empire, in the left upper corner – wreath with Minerva head, in the right upper corner – wreath with Mercury head. In the left and right bottom corners – denomination 20 in vignette. Over it – black inscription in 2 lines: DARLEHNSKASSENSCHEIN / ZWANZIG MARK. Beneath – violet stamping of Reichsschuldenverwaltung. In the right upper and left bottom corners – there is serial number. Background with microtext: DARLEHNSKASSENSCHEIN / ZWANZIG MARK.
Issued in 05.08.1914. Dimensions: 140 õ 90 mm. The predominant color is brown.
7 digit serial number H ∙ Nr 5081106, brown color. The series is designated by 1 letter, all signs of serial number have the identical size.
There are:
1. 6 digit serial. Series A – Z.
2. 7 digit serial. Series A – Z.
